MO Hedge Fund Activity: Q1 2020 in Review

1,577 of the 4,539 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Altria Group (MO) for Q1 2020, worth a combined $45.8B — down 22% from $58.9B a quarter earlier.

Sellers outnumbered buyers: 237 funds closed out of MO and 82 opened new positions — a net loss of 155 holders — while 761 trimmed existing stakes and 542 added.

The largest buyer was Capital World Investors, adding an estimated $362M. The largest seller was Massachusetts Financial Services, cutting an estimated $301M.
